Well I have 2, 1 male Artie he's going on 3 yrs. old soon and 1 Female Abigail she's going on 2 yrs. old. Artie had very bad "Seperation Anxiety" so that's why I got him Abigail! They chose each other @ the Breeder's House when I went to pick-her out. They have been inseperable, they never fight and they are very devoted to me and each other at the same time. They are never jealous of each other, when they want to be with me they just come and sit on my lap. It was the best thing I ever did for him, they are more balanced with each other and I don't have any problems leaving them alone, in fact niether one of them are ever crated. I did have a Litter of 3 puppies and I sold 2 and I am keeping the smallest runt of the Litter w/c is a female. I named her Tiffany Aloha. Both Artie & Abigail are as different as night & day, but the same, if that makes any sense? I have a very peaceful & harmonious relationship with both, so I'm curious to see how their Baby turns out? My ultimate goal is 6 Yorkie's, so I always say the more the merrier! Plus I beleive they are a very Social Breed, they need each others company to remind them on how to be a "Dog" since we spoil them rotten! I say you should get another one since the 2nd one puts the 1st ones "EGO" in check!
Artie has to work for my attention and affection he actually earns it, where as before he expected it being the conceited male that he is?
Abigail has always been well adjusted since she came into the situation/Family. It's always easier for the 2nd one.
